The English translation of the French verb noyauter is “to infiltrate” or “to take over”. The infinitive form of noyauter is pronounced as “nwah-yo-teh” with the “r” being silent.

Noyauter comes from the French word “noyau” which means “core” or “nucleus”. Table of the Subjonctif Présent (Subjunctive Present) Tense Conjugation of noyauter

Pronoun Conjugation Example Usage English Translation
je noyaute Je doute que je noyaute quoi que ce soit. I doubt I infiltrate anything.
tu noyautes Il est possible que tu noyautes des gens. It’s possible you infiltrate people.
il noyaute Il est important qu’il noyaute bien. It’s important he infiltrates well.
elle noyaute Elle préfère qu’elle noyaute seule. She prefers she infiltrates alone.
on noyaute Il est recommandé qu’on noyaute ensemble. It’s recommended we infiltrate together.
nous noyautions Nous voulons que nous noyautions tout. We want to infiltrate everything.
vous noyautiez Vous craigniez que vous noyautiez. You fear you infiltrate.
ils noyautent Il est nécessaire qu’ils noyautent vite. It’s necessary they infiltrate quickly.
elles noyautent Il est crucial qu’elles noyautent juste. It’s crucial they infiltrate right.

Noyauter – About the French Subjonctif Présent (Subjunctive Present) Tense

The French Subjonctif Présent, often referred to simply as the “subjunctive mood,” is a verb tense used to express doubt, uncertainty, subjectivity, and emotions. It is not used to describe actions or facts that are considered certain or objective. Formation of the Subjonctif Présent

To form the Subjonctif Présent tense for regular verbs, you typically follow these rules

1. Start with the third-person plural (ils/elles) form of the present tense of the verb.
2. Remove the -ent ending.
3. Add the appropriate endings for each verb group:
   – For -er verbs: e, es, e, ions, iez, ent.
   – For -ir verbs: e, es, e, issions, issiez, issent.
   – For -re verbs: e, es, e, ions, iez, ent.

Common Everyday Usage Patterns

1. Expressing Uncertainty and Doubt. The Subjonctif Présent is commonly used to express uncertainty, doubt, or subjective feelings. For example:
   – Je doute qu’il vienne. (I doubt he is coming.)
   – Il est possible que nous ayons des problèmes. (It is possible that we will have problems.)

2. Emotions and Desires. You use the subjunctive to express emotions, desires, hopes, and wishes.
   – Je veux que tu sois heureux. (I want you to be happy.)
   – J’aimerais que vous veniez à la fête. (I would like you to come to the party.)

3. Impersonal Expressions. Some impersonal expressions require the Subjonctif Présent, such as “il est important que” (it is important that), “il est nécessaire que” (it is necessary that), or “il faut que” (it is necessary that).
   – Il est nécessaire que nous partions. (It is necessary that we leave.)
